New Clustering Schemes for Energy Conservation in Two-Tiered Mobile Ad Hoc Networks

Two distributed heuristic clustering schemes are proposed that will minimize the required transmission power in twotiered mobile ad hoc networks. Both schemes can be implemented and executed in real time and can be adopted for periodic or eventdriven cluster reconfiguration. Scheme performance is simulated and compared with optimum configurations based on the mean transmission power and the call drop rate as performance measures. Numerical results show that the proposed schemes deliver performance similar to optimum results.
